Word spreads through Diamond Lake before the travelers even reach the market square.
A thin column of gray-robed pilgrims emerges from the northern road, their boots caked with mud from the long journey through the hills. At their head walks Brother Halveth, swinging a small iron censer that trails bitter incense into the morning air. Behind him follow perhaps a dozen devotees, chanting in low, rhythmic voices.
“Through suffering comes purity… through obedience comes salvation…”
The townsfolk pause in their work to watch them pass. Some bow their heads respectfully. Others whisper and pull their children closer.
The pilgrims move directly toward the Cathedral of Zammonkerr, where the bells begin to toll as they approach.
A few of the travelers lean heavily on their companions as they walk. One coughs into his sleeve, the sound sharp and wet before the chanting quickly rises to cover it. Another pilgrim stumbles briefly but is steadied by two others who guide him forward without breaking the procession.
Brother Halveth lifts his voice as they pass beneath the cathedral gates.
“The faithful have come to seek Zammonkerr’s mercy.
The world trembles beneath the weight of its sins, but the obedient shall endure.”
The cathedral doors open.
The pilgrims disappear inside.
By evening, the bells of Zammonkerr ring again.
